Dos of Typography



To boost the readability and aesthetic allure of your web site, make sure that you choose fonts that are simple to check out and appropriately sized. Pick font styles that are clear and understandable, such as sans-serif or serif font styles, which are frequently utilized for body message. Sans-serif fonts like Arial or Helvetica function well for electronic displays, giving a modern and clean appearance. On the other hand, serif typefaces like Times New Roman or Georgia can add a touch of beauty and practice to your internet site.

Another essential facet to consider is font sizing. Make sure your message is large enough to be read pleasantly without stressing the eyes. Select responsive web design agency of a minimum of 16px for body message to make certain readability. In addition, make use of different font style dimensions to produce a visual power structure on your internet site. Headings and subheadings need to be bigger and bolder than the body text, guiding the viewers with the web content easily.

Donts of Typography



Stay away from making use of an extreme variety of fonts in your website design to keep uniformity and readability for your audience. When it pertains to typography, less is frequently extra.



Below are some vital 'Do n'ts' to keep in mind:

1. ** Prevent using way too many different fonts **: Restriction on your own to 2-3 typefaces for your entire website. Making use of extra can make your design look messy and less than professional.

2. ** Do not utilize fonts that are illegible **: Fancy or overly decorative typefaces might look appealing, but if they sacrifice readability, they aren't worth it. Stick to fonts that are easy on the eyes.

3. ** Stay away from making use of little font style sizes **: Small message may appear sleek, yet if it's too little, it can stress your site visitors' eyes. See to it your text is big enough to review pleasantly on all tools.
